2. React vs. Angular: Understanding the Learning Curve
One of the most common comparisons in the world of front-end frameworks is React vs. Angular. While both are powerful tools for building web applications, their learning curves differ significantly. React, often described as a library, provides a flexible and unopinionated environment, while Angular, a full-fledged framework, comes with a more structured and prescriptive approach.
2.1. The Angular Framework: A Structured Approach
Angular is a comprehensive framework developed and maintained by Google. It uses TypeScript, a superset of JavaScript that adds static typing, and follows a Model-View-Controller (MVC) architecture. Angular’s structure can be both a blessing and a curse for beginners.
- Pros of Learning Angular:
- Comprehensive Structure: Angular provides a clear structure for building applications, which can be beneficial for large projects and teams.
- TypeScript: TypeScript adds a layer of type safety, making code more maintainable and reducing runtime errors.
- Rich Feature Set: Angular includes many built-in features such as routing, state management, and form handling.
- Cons of Learning Angular:
- Steeper Learning Curve: Angular has a steeper learning curve due to its complexity and the need to understand TypeScript and the MVC architecture.
- Verbose Syntax: Angular’s syntax can be verbose, requiring more code to accomplish tasks compared to React.
- Opinionated: Angular’s prescriptive nature can be restrictive for developers who prefer more flexibility.
2.2. React Library: Flexibility and Simplicity
React, on the other hand, is a JavaScript library focused solely on building user interfaces. Developed by Facebook, React uses a component-based architecture and a virtual DOM to efficiently update and render views.
- Pros of Learning React:
- Gentle Learning Curve: React has a gentler learning curve compared to Angular, making it easier for beginners to pick up.
- Flexibility: React’s unopinionated nature allows developers to choose their own tools and libraries for routing, state management, and other functionalities.
- Large Community: React has a large and active community, providing ample resources, tutorials, and support.
- Cons of Learning React:
- More Decisions: React’s flexibility means developers need to make more decisions about which libraries to use for different functionalities.
- JSX: React uses JSX, a syntax extension that allows writing HTML-like code within JavaScript, which can be confusing for some beginners.
- Constant Evolution: The React ecosystem is constantly evolving, requiring developers to stay updated with the latest trends and tools.
2.3. A Comparative Table: React vs Angular
Feature | React | Angular |
---|---|---|
Type | Library | Framework |
Language | JavaScript (with JSX) | TypeScript |
Architecture | Component-Based | MVC (Model-View-Controller) |
Learning Curve | Gentle | Steep |
Flexibility | High | Low |
Community Support | Large and Active | Strong but More Focused on Enterprise Solutions |
Use Cases | Single-Page Applications, Interactive UIs, Mobile Apps (with React Native) | Enterprise-Level Applications, Complex Web Applications, Large-Scale Projects |

3.2. Understanding Core Concepts
React has several core concepts that you need to understand to become proficient. These include:
- Components: React applications are built using components, which are reusable and independent pieces of code.
- JSX: JSX allows you to write HTML-like code within JavaScript, making it easier to create user interfaces.
- Virtual DOM: React uses a virtual DOM to efficiently update and render views, improving performance.
- State and Props: State and props are used to manage data within components. Understanding how to use them effectively is crucial for building dynamic applications.
- Lifecycle Methods: Lifecycle methods allow you to perform actions at different stages of a component’s life, such as when it’s created, updated, or unmounted.

8.1. Server Components
Server Components are a new feature in React that allows you to render components on the server and stream them to the client. This can improve performance and reduce the amount of JavaScript that needs to be downloaded and executed on the client.
- Improved Performance: Server Components can improve performance by rendering components on the server and streaming them to the client.
- Reduced JavaScript: Server Components can reduce the amount of JavaScript that needs to be downloaded and executed on the client.
- Better SEO: Server Components can improve SEO by rendering content on the server and making it more accessible to search engines.
8.2. Concurrent Mode
Concurrent Mode is a set of new features in React that allows you to improve the performance and responsiveness of your applications.
- Interruptible Rendering: Concurrent Mode allows React to interrupt rendering and prioritize important updates.
- Suspense: Suspense allows you to display fallback UI while waiting for data to load.
- Transitions: Transitions allow you to create smooth transitions between different states in your application.

10.6. What’s the difference between React and React Native?
React is a JavaScript library for building user interfaces for the web, while React Native is a framework for building native mobile apps for iOS and Android. React Native allows you to use your React skills to build mobile apps using JavaScript.
